Abstract :
The paper deals with the properties of the system of uninorm and absorbing norm, and their application for logic design. In particular, the norms are specified by the use of a novel symmetric generating function, and are considered as operators of a non-distributive algebraic system. It is demonstrated that from the logical point of view, the absorbing norm provides a novel fuzzy negated xor operator, while the uninorm provides both fuzzy and and or operators, and determines fuzzy not operator. On the basis of the considered properties of the norms, the fuzzy T-flip-flop and JK-flip-flop are defined and their actions are demonstrated.
